#d15056 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d15056 is composed of 82% red, 31.4% green and 33.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 61.7% magenta, 58.9%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 357.2 degrees, a saturation of 58.4% and a lightness of 56.7%. #d15056 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a0ac with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#d15056 color description : Moderate red.

#d15056 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d15056 has RGB values of R:209, G:80, B:86 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.62, Y:0.59,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13717590.

Shades and Tints of #d15056

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0303 is the darkest color, while #fefbf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#d15056

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#968c8c is the less saturated color, while #fc262f is the most saturated one.
